登录
首页 >  文章 >  前端

HTML中border的6种CSS样式设置及使用技巧

时间:2025-05-19 21:38:13 310浏览 收藏

在HTML和CSS中,border属性是设置元素边框的重要工具。本文详细介绍了在HTML中直接使用border属性添加边框的方法,并深入探讨了CSS中border属性的六种样式设置,包括solid(实线)、dotted(点状)、dashed(虚线)、double(双线)、groove(凹槽)和ridge(凸起)。文章还强调了在实际应用中需要注意的可读性、一致性、响应式设计和性能问题,并分享了一些使用这些边框样式的实际经验和解决方案。

在HTML和CSS中,border属性用于设置元素边框。1. 在HTML中,可以直接使用border属性添加边框,如

这是一个有边框的div
。2. 在CSS中,border属性有六种样式:solid(实线)、dotted(点状)、dashed(虚线)、double(双线)、groove(凹槽)和ridge(凸起)。在实际应用中,应注意可读性、一致性、响应式设计和性能。

html中border怎么用 css边框border的6种样式设置

在HTML和CSS中,border属性是用来设置元素边框的强大工具。让我们深入了解一下如何在HTML中使用border,以及CSS中border的六种样式设置。


在HTML中,使用border属性可以直接给元素添加边框。以下是一个简单的示例:

这是一个有边框的div

这段代码会给div元素添加一个1像素宽的黑色实线边框。这是一个快速添加边框的方法,但在实际项目中,通常建议使用CSS来控制样式,因为它更灵活且易于维护。


现在,让我们深入探讨一下CSS中border属性的六种样式设置。CSS中的border属性可以分为三个部分:border-widthborder-styleborder-colorborder-style是我们今天的重点,它定义了边框的样式。我们将探讨以下六种常见的border-style值:

  1. solid:实线边框,这是最常见的边框样式。
border: 2px solid #000;
  1. dotted:点状边框,由一系列圆点组成。
border: 2px dotted #000;
  1. dashed:虚线边框,由一系列短线组成。
border: 2px dashed #000;
  1. double:双线边框,边框由两条平行线组成,中间有一定的间隔。
border: 2px double #000;
  1. groove:凹槽边框,边框看起来像被雕刻在元素中,效果取决于边框颜色和背景色。
border: 2px groove #000;
  1. ridge:凸起边框,与groove相反,边框看起来像从元素中凸起。
border: 2px ridge #000;

在实际应用中,使用这些边框样式时需要注意以下几点:

  • 可读性:选择的边框样式应该与内容和背景色形成足够的对比,以确保内容易于阅读。
  • 一致性:在项目中保持边框样式的统一性,这有助于提高用户体验。
  • 响应式设计:在移动设备上,细小的边框可能会难以点击,因此在设计时要考虑到这一点。
  • 性能:虽然边框本身对性能影响不大,但如果在一个页面上有大量的元素使用复杂的边框样式,可能会影响加载速度。

在使用这些边框样式时,我曾经遇到过一些有趣的挑战和经验:

  • 在一个项目中,我使用了double边框来突出显示某些重要信息,但发现当边框宽度太小时,效果不明显。后来,我通过增加边框宽度并调整颜色来解决这个问题。
  • 在另一个项目中,我尝试使用grooveridge来创建3D效果,但发现这些效果在不同的浏览器上显示差异很大。最终,我选择使用box-shadow来替代,实现了更一致的效果。

总的来说,CSS中的border属性为我们提供了丰富的样式选择,可以根据项目需求灵活使用。希望这些信息能帮助你在项目中更好地运用边框样式,提升用户体验。

今天关于《HTML中border的6种CSS样式设置及使用技巧》的内容介绍就到此结束,如果有什么疑问或者建议,可以在golang学习网公众号下多多回复交流;文中若有不正之处,也希望回复留言以告知!

相关阅读
更多>
最新阅读
更多>
课程推荐
更多>